House Bill 407

Charles S. Postles Jr.

From the 151st General Assembly, this Act confers upon the Town Manager of the Town of Frederica the powers and authority conferred upon the Receiver of Taxes and County Treasurer for Kent County as set forth in Del.C. 87 specifically permitting the Town Manager to sell delinquent tax payer’s real property through the monition process.
